Overview

Electric heating coils are widely used in industrial and commercial applications for their ability to provide consistent and controlled heat. These coils are typically made from durable materials like stainless steel or nickel-chromium alloys, ensuring longevity and resistance to high temperatures. They are integral to processes such as plastic injection molding, food processing, and laboratory equipment, where precise temperature control is critical. The design of electric heating coils allows for efficient energy conversion, minimizing heat loss and maximizing performance.

Structure and Working Principle

Electric heating coils consist of a resistive wire wound into a coil shape, often encased in a protective metal sheath. When an electric current passes through the wire, it generates heat due to electrical resistance, which is then transferred to the surrounding medium. The efficiency of the coil depends on factors like wire material, coil diameter, and insulation quality. Proper design ensures uniform heat distribution and prevents hotspots, which can lead to premature failure. Advanced models may include thermocouples or other sensors for real-time temperature monitoring.

Key Features

Electric heating coils are valued for their high thermal efficiency, which translates to lower energy consumption and operational costs. Their uniform heating capability ensures consistent results in industrial processes. Additionally, these coils are designed to withstand harsh environments, including exposure to chemicals and high humidity. Corrosion-resistant materials and robust construction contribute to their long service life, making them a cost-effective solution for continuous heating applications.

Application Areas

Electric heating coils are versatile and find use in a wide range of industries. In plastic molding, they ensure even heating of molds to produce high-quality products. The food industry relies on them for processes like baking, drying, and sterilization. Laboratories use these coils in equipment such as hot plates and ovens. Other applications include HVAC systems, automotive manufacturing, and packaging machinery, where precise temperature control is essential for efficiency and product quality.

Maintenance and Precautions

Regular maintenance of electric heating coils is crucial to ensure optimal performance and safety. Inspect coils periodically for signs of wear, corrosion, or damage to the insulation. Clean the coils to remove any debris or buildup that could impair heat transfer. Always operate the coils within their specified voltage and current limits to prevent overheating. Proper insulation and grounding are essential to avoid electrical hazards. Follow the manufacturer’s guidelines for installation and usage to maximize the coil’s lifespan.

B2B Procurement Guide

When sourcing electric heating coils, consider the specific requirements of your application, such as temperature range, power input, and environmental conditions. Verify the material compatibility with your process to avoid corrosion or contamination. Compare suppliers based on product quality, certifications, and after-sales support. Bulk purchases may offer cost savings, but ensure the supplier can meet your delivery timelines. Request samples or test reports to evaluate performance before committing to large orders.
